The FMW/WEW Hardcore Championship was a hardcore wrestling championship contested in Frontier Martial-Arts Wrestling.

1 Kintaro Kanemura September 24, 1999 Making of a New Legend III Tour Tokyo, Japan 1 151 The title was awarded to Kanemura by FMW Commissioner Kodo Fuyuki.
2 Ryuji Yamakawa February 22, 2000 Big Japan Pro Wrestling's Excite Series Tour Tokyo, Japan 1 73
3 Kintaro Kanemura May 5, 2000 11th Anniversary Show: Backdraft Tokyo, Japan 2 331
4 Mammoth Sasaki April 1, 2001 Fighting Creation Tour Tokyo, Japan 1 34
5 Kintaro Kanemura May 5, 2001 12th Anniversary Show: Kawasaki Legend Kawasaki, Japan 3 17
Deactivated May 22, 2001 Kintaro Kanemura vacated the title and the title was retired afterwards.
